What Is Physiotherapy

Physiotherapy is a form of treatment that helps people restore movement and manage pain. It uses physical techniques like stretching, strengthening, joint mobilisation, and guided exercises to treat problems related to the muscles, joints, and nervous system.

What Conditions Do Physiotherapists Commonly Address?

Physiotherapy services cover a wide scope of conditions that affect how the body moves and functions. While people often associate physio with sports-related injuries, its real-world applications go far beyond athletics. From managing chronic health conditions to postural dysfunction caused by prolonged sitting, physiotherapy is an essential form of care for a wide spectrum of physical issues

Some commonly addressed conditions include:

Nerve impingement or referred pain patterns

Hypermobility syndromes

Pelvic floor dysfunction

Post-fracture or joint dislocation rehabilitation

Tendinopathies such as tennis elbow or Achilles tendinitis

Rehabilitation following neurological events such as stroke

Headaches triggered by musculoskeletal tension

Each of these issues requires a structured, biomechanical approach based on careful observation, testing, and personalised intervention.

What Happens During a Physiotherapy Consultation?

A physiotherapy consultation is not just a quick diagnosis and treatment. It is a collaborative session between practitioner and patient that begins with in-depth evaluation. This includes a review of medical history, lifestyle habits, current symptoms, and a physical assessment that might involve posture checks, movement tests, and strength measurements.

Supporting Chronic Pain with Physiotherapy

Chronic pain is not always caused by visible structural damage. It can result from nervous system sensitisation, poor movement habits, or unresolved emotional stress manifesting physically. Physiotherapists trained in modern pain science use a bio-psycho-social model to address this.

How Physio Supports Athletic Performance

For both recreational and competitive athletes, performance depends on more than just fitness. Balanced mechanics, functional strength, and controlled mobility are crucial for optimal output and reduced risk of injury. Physiotherapists assist athletes in identifying weaknesses, enhancing neuromuscular control, and refining movement patterns that matter most in their sport.
Benefits of sports-focused physiotherapy include:

Load monitoring and injury risk screening

Integration of sport-specific mobility drills

Return-to-play protocols post-injury

Recovery optimisation post-training or competition

Biomechanical analysis of running, jumping, or lifting technique
